Iblees and His Ilk [Quote - 735]
Allah says in the Qur'an, Iblees and his ilk see you the way you cannot see "him."
Says the Qur'an:
Min Hayithu Laa Tarawunahoo.
Rasulullah, Sallallahu Alaihi wa Sallam, says: Shaitan races through your veins like blood.
Says the Hadith:
Majrad Dam!
As a result, part of the challenge of being a Muslim is to be able to recognize Iblees and his Ilk -- Shaitan -- in all their disguises.
The Qur'an and Hadeeth both make it clear that Shayateen -- plural for Shaitan -- come in the form Jinn as well as humans.
So, there are two kinds of Shayaateen: Jinn and Ins.
Ins is human beings whom God created with clay. Jinn is a creature God made with fire.
Iblees, the Shaitan, was a Jinn, says the Qur'an. And he chose to disobey God's command.
This is how the Qur'an puts it:
Kaana Minal Jinni!
Fa-Fasaqa An Amri Rabbihi!
And the job of the Believers -- Mu'mins, Muslims -- everywhere is to be able to identify both kinds of Shayaateen in their midst in a timely manner and deal with them both effectively.
